天天給你推薦一個新奇,好玩,高品質的開源庫,好文,觀點或言論等。javascript
項目主頁維護當前月份的內容,想看往期內容,能夠翻到下方歷史彙總部分,而後選擇本身感興趣的月份點進去便可。
一個能夠實時翻譯不一樣語言,以支持不一樣語言的人一塊兒開會。這或許就是跨國遠程辦公黨的勝利?html
更容易賺美刀 ^\_^ 啦?
https://business-review.eu/te...前端
prisma 是一個 Nodejs 端的 ORM 框架。和 waterline 相似,也提供了多種主流數據庫的接入,以及統一的便捷的封裝函數。vue
從使用體驗上來看,prisma 更加舒服。 prisma 經過本身定義一套 DSL(prisma 文件中使用的語法),並本身解析,使得開發體驗更加友好。另外從 Github 的 star 數以及 npm 上的下載量來看,prisma 都表現地不錯。java
使用示例(Create a new User and a new Post record in the same query):node
// Run inside `async` function const user = await prisma.user.create({ data: { name: "Alice", email: "alice@prisma.io", posts: { create: { title: "Join us for Prisma Day 2021" }, }, }, });
Update an existing Post recordpython
// Run inside `async` function const post = await prisma.post.update({ where: { id: 42 }, data: { published: true }, });
地址:https://github.com/prisma/prismareact
一個能夠運行在多端(window, linux 和 mac)的 switch 模擬器。今後暢玩 switch?linux
地址:https://ryujinx.org/downloadwebpack
https://github.com/azl3979858...
OpenSSH 是使用 SSH 透過計算機網絡加密通訊的開源免費實現。大多數程序員都或多或少和它打過交道。
OpenSSH 實踐手冊詳細講解了如何使用 ssh,好比 sshpass 實現無密碼登陸,作 Socks 代理,端口轉發等。我想大多數人都沒有完全利用好 ta。
地址:https://engr-z.com/326.html
vue-use-gesture 是一個 vue 的 hooks 庫,用於手勢控制。可使得任意的元素可拖動。你還能夠配合 vue-use-spring
實現更多動畫效果。
地址:https://vue-use-gesture.netli...
今天介紹的是一個打包工具 snowpack。它藉助了現代瀏覽器支持 ESM 的特性,使得開發的時候不進行打包,而是每次修改文件只修改改變部分的 ESM 模塊,使得熱更新的時間複雜度從 $O(n)$,下降到 $O(1)# 其中 n 爲模塊數目。
推薦的作法是開發中用 snowpack 的 ESM 構建使得構建速度不會隨着項目變大而增加,發佈的時候根據本身項目的須要支持的瀏覽器進行打包。
snowpack 也提供了相似 React 的 create-react-app。使用方式很簡單,敲如下命令就能夠了:
npx create-snowpack-app react-snowpack --template @snowpack/app-template-react
console-ban 是一個腦洞很大的庫。其可讓你的前端代碼免於被人打開控制檯查看,減小了前端代碼被分析,盜取的風險。
地址:https://github.com/fz6m/conso...
nolimits4web(一個俄國程序員) 寫的 swiper 或許是最好的 swiper 插件了。惟一的缺點就是太大了,不過你能夠懶加載它。若是你的需求比較輕量,不想引入那麼大的文件可考慮使用 tiny-swiper,地址:https://github.com/joe223/tin...
swiper 地址:https://github.com/nolimits4w...
波蘭的的一個牛人用 JS 實現了一個很是火爆的像素風遊戲 《個人世界》。服務端和客戶端代碼所有開源。
地址:https://github.com/michaljaz/...
OrbitDB 一個去中心化的 p2p 數據庫,很是有意思。相對於傳統的集中式, OrbitDB 將數據分佈在咱們每一個人的機器上。你能夠經過他們的網站來感覺一下。
一些網站會有一些新手導航,就是下一步上一步的那個蒙層,用來幫助用戶快速瞭解網站的使用方式。
以前剛畢業的時候用過一個這種類庫,是基於 React 的 reactour。 相似的還有 react-wizard-tour 等。
今天給你們介紹的是一個原生 JS 寫的類庫 - shepherd,其不只支持原生,還提供了全部主流框架的集成版本,好比 react,vue,angular 等等。此外其 api 設計比較好,star 也比較多。
地址:https://github.com/shipshapec...
廣告無處不在,它是支撐互聯網高速發展的經濟基石。互聯網廣告對互聯網公司意味着什麼?互聯網的產業組成有哪些?CPC/CPM/CPS/CPI,這些術語意味着什麼?各類 Vlog 博主能賺多少錢?普通人如何利用互聯網廣告賺錢?這篇文章告訴你答案。
地址:https://www.bmpi.dev/dev/what...
不少技術人員到了必定的階段(年紀)都會轉到管理崗。而技術轉管理不少人一開始是不適應的,畢竟工做內容以及責任發生了很大的變化。從對本身負責變成了對整個團隊負責。
人的習慣是難以改變的,這須要你們不斷地有意識地提醒本身並糾正才能夠。除此以外一個指導準則也很重要,這幾篇文章是我整理的適合技術轉管理看的文章列表。
列表後續也會持續更新
不少公司都在講 OKR。但說實話落地起來都效果很差,各類走偏。這其實也和當前的發展階段有關。相關的 OKR 文章我也看過一些, 而這篇文章是字節飛書團隊寫的,是我見過實操性最強的文章。不只有大量的例子還有工具(飛書 OKR 模塊)配合。若是你正在用 OKR 或者即將使用 OKR,必定不要錯過~
文章列表:
文章名《如何構建一款超級瑪麗》。雖說是教你構建超級瑪麗,其實就是一個簡單的小人運動,並無什麼吃蘑菇的場景。不過基於它的代碼再去實現也不是難事,畢竟入門是最難的。做者寫了好幾篇博客來說構建超級瑪麗的細節。
文章地址:http://www.wopaige.cn/views/J...
隨着 vue3.0 的發佈 elementui 也開始跟進,推出了 elementui-plus。若是你對 element-ui 比較熟悉,那麼使用它的話過渡也會比較天然。
地址:https://github.com/element-pl...
一個關於 JS 統計的倉庫,收集一些比較流行的框架,工具等,並按照多個維度進行整合,幫助你們快速瞭解最近有哪些 JS 技術值得關注。
地址:https://github.com/bestofjs/j...
有道前端團隊出品的《有道雲筆記新版編輯器架構設計 》,分爲上下兩篇。詳細講述了富文本編輯器的採坑之路。若是你對富文本編輯器 感興趣,千萬不要錯過。
文章地址:
相似於 Rust,deno 等,rome 是對 JS,TS, JSON, HTML, CSS 等資源進行管理的一體化工具。之因此說是一體化,指的是其提供 lint,編譯,打包,測試等全生命週期。
它的出現就是位了取代 babel,eslint,webpack,prettier,jest 等等,能夠看出其野心之大。這或許也是沒有被你們普遍使用的緣由之一吧。如今項目已經 14.8 star,值得你們關注一波。
地址:https://github.com/rome/tools
一個關於 Ryan Dahl (nodejs 和 deno 的做者)的採訪。來看看,大佬是如何看待當前大環境的,以及大佬有哪些良好的習慣能夠借鑑吧!
地址:https://evrone.com/ryan-dahl-...
有時候你想快速運行一個代碼片斷,而不想繁瑣地準備一大堆環境。JS 有相似的工具瀏覽器控制檯或者 runjs,而其餘語言呢?
其實不少語言都有在線運行網站,這裏推薦一個在線運行各類語言的網站(如今支持語言有十餘種)。免去了你準備環境的煩惱,直接打開瀏覽器輸入代碼就可運行看效果。
地址: https://www.onlinegdb.com/onl...
91 天學算法是我和幾個算法大佬一塊兒組建的一個算法提升班。經過 91 天的集中化的學習,讓你碰見更好的本身。
這是 91 天學算法第三期視頻會議的一個文字版總結。
地址:https://lucifer.ren/blog/2021...
我從新整理了下本身的公衆號,而且我還給它換了一個名字腦洞前端
,它是一個幫助你打開大前端新世界大門的鑰匙 🔑,在這裏你能夠聽到新奇的觀點,看到一些技術嘗新,還會收到系統性總結和思考。
在這裏我會盡可能經過圖的形式來闡述一些概念和邏輯,幫助你們快速理解,圖解是個人目標。
以後個人文章會同步到微信公衆號 腦洞前端
,你能夠關注獲取最新的文章,並和我進行交流。
另外你能夠回覆大前端進大前端微信交流羣, 回覆 leetcode 拉你進 leetcode 微信羣,若是想加入 qq 羣,請回復 qq。